McMurray’s Giant Oaks Garden Club Receives Several Awards

South Hills Country Club was the setting for the 16th annual meeting for District X of the Garden Club Federation of Pennsylvania. State board members, District X board members and the presidents of the 11 clubs that compose District X were recognized. There were 53 members in attendance.

District X awards were presented by Awards Chairman Kay Bair, President of Town & Country Garden Club. Twenty-four Daffodil Awards and 48 Laurel Awards were presented to members of the 11 clubs.

Giant Oaks Garden Club, of McMurray, was awarded the Blue Rosette Award for the Outstanding Garden Club in District X for 2016. Seeds of Service awards for Garden Therapy and The Wright House were also given to Giant Oaks Garden Club.

The Butterfly Award was given to Diane Palmer of Giant Oaks Garden Club for her outstanding garden club member, Barbara Jo Nerone, who was unable to attend the meeting.
Lou Ann Kinol of Giant Oaks Garden Club and Judy Cholak of Great Meadows Garden Club were added to the Honor Roll of Exceptional Horticulturists.

Mary Menniti of “The Italian Garden Project” presented the afternoon program. Menniti documented the horticultural tradition of gardening with relatives and former Italian-American neighbors. Menniti founded The Italian Garden Project to ensure that the legacy of immigrants such as the Macchiones and her grandfather, Antonio Martone, won’t be lost. Menniti said, “I assumed someone else was preserving this heritage, but the more I looked, the less I saw was documented.”

To close out the day, new district officers for 2016-2018 were installed by GCFP President Sharon Brown: Vina McLeod Rudolph, District Director; Kay Bair, Assistant Director; Linda Coleman, Secretary; and Janice Yeaton, Treasurer.
